Brittany Florenz is a portrait photographer and classically trained pianist based in New York City.

Her portrait work has appeared in several music-related magazines and books as well as on CD covers. In addition to portraits, she has photographed performances and other events for the Interlochen Center for the Arts, New York University (NYU), and the Rhode Island College Dance Company.

She has completed workshops at the International Center of Photography in New York City in addition to continuous self-study. She is a member of Professional Photographers of America (PPA).

As a pianist, she has performed solo and chamber repertoire in venues in the U.S. and abroad. She is a dedicated teacher and has served as an adjunct instructor of piano at New York University, has taught at several music schools in New York City, and currently teaches privately.  In addition to her private teaching, she is a co-founder of and instructor at the Intermezzo Musicianship Festival, an annual online festival offering music theory and history classes.

Ms. Florenz completed a Bachelor of Music degree in piano performance from the Cleveland Institute of Music and a Master of Music degree in piano performance from New York University.
